10. The National Rifle Association and Black Gun Ownership
Image Source: Wikimedia Commons.

While today’s NRA is often associated with conservative politics, Black Americans have long fought for the right to bear arms as a means of self-protection. Legal struggles over gun rights repeatedly exposed the racial double standards in American law, where Black gun ownership was frequently criminalized or restricted (via The Guardian).
